41/*
42 * Detect which PROM the DECSTATION has, and set the callback vectors
43 * appropriately.
44 */
45void __init which_prom(s32 magic, s32 *prom_vec)
46{
47	/*
48	 * No sign of the REX PROM's magic number means we assume a non-REX
49	 * machine (i.e. we're on a DS2100/3100, DS5100 or DS5000/2xx)
50	 */
51	if (prom_is_rex(magic)) {
52		/*
53		 * Set up prom abstraction structure with REX entry points.
54		 */
55		__rex_bootinit =
56			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_BOOTINIT);
57		__rex_bootread =
58			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_BOOTREAD);
59		__rex_getbitmap =
60			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_GETBITMAP);
61		__prom_getchar =
62			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_GETCHAR);
63		__prom_getenv =
64			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_GETENV);
65		__rex_getsysid =
66			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_GETSYSID);
67		__rex_gettcinfo =
68			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_GETTCINFO);
69		__prom_printf =
70			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_PRINTF);
71		__rex_slot_address =
72			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_SLOTADDR);
73		__rex_clear_cache =
74			(void *)(long)*(prom_vec + REX_PROM_CLEARCACHE);
75	} else {
76		/*
77		 * Set up prom abstraction structure with non-REX entry points.
78		 */
79		__prom_getchar = (void *)PMAX_PROM_GETCHAR;
80		__prom_getenv = (void *)PMAX_PROM_GETENV;
81		__prom_printf = (void *)PMAX_PROM_PRINTF;
82		__pmax_open = (void *)PMAX_PROM_OPEN;
83		__pmax_lseek = (void *)PMAX_PROM_LSEEK;
84		__pmax_read = (void *)PMAX_PROM_READ;
85		__pmax_close = (void *)PMAX_PROM_CLOSE;
86	}
87}
